In embedded electronics, a .bin file contains the raw, compiled machine code that the device's processor reads directly upon power-up. Unlike computer applications, which run on top of an operating system like Windows or macOS, a file named often is the operating system or the basic input/output system (BIOS) tailored specifically for that hardware.
